Enemy of the Law   1945     2 stars    N/R, 59 min.
Genre: Western / Action / Adventure / Musical
Director: Harry L. Fraser  
Cast: Tex Ritter, Dave O'Brien, Guy Wilkerson, Kay Hughes, Jack Ingram, Charles King, Frank Ellis, Kermit Maynard, Henry Hall, Ed Cassidy, Ben Corbett, Jack Evans, Karl Hackett

  Tex Haines (Tex Ritter) and his Texas Ranger sidekicks Dave Wyatt (Dave O'Brien) and Panhandle Perkins (Guy Wilkerson) hunt down money hidden by Charley Gray (Charles King) after a gang heist years earlier. Charley is about to be released from prison, so Panhandle is planted in the prison with the mission of finding out from Charley where the loot is hidden. While Panhandle is sleeping, Charley draws a map leading to the gold on the bottom of Panhandle's foot. When they are released from prison, Charley forces Panhandle to go with him back to his old gang, and Charley, unaware of the map on his foot, becomes an important player in retrieving the loot. Plenty of songs and humor.

Poster Art From art.comIt Came from Outer Space   1953     3 stars    N/R, 90 min.
Genre: Sci-Fi / Horror / Thriller
Director: Jack Arnold  
Cast: Richard Carlson, Barbara Rush, Charles Drake, Russell Johnson, Kathleen Hughes, Joe Sawyer, Dave Willock, Alan Dexter, George Eldredge, Edgar Dearing, William Pullen, Warren MacGregor, Kermit Maynard, Dick Pinner, Whitey Haupt

  This is the prototype for movies about creatures from outer space who take over bodies of people on Earth. Research scientist John Putnam (Richard Carlson) and his girlfriend Ellen Fields (Barbara Rush) watch as a meteor crashes in the Arizona desert. John gets his friend Pete Davis (Dave Willock) to help investigate, and John discovers a spaceship, which is soon covered by a landslide. John reports what he has seen, but the people in town do not believe him–until the townsfolk start behaving strangely. The spaceship's aliens are only trying to fix their ship and leave, but now Sheriff Matt Warren (Charles Drake) intervenes, and lives are threatened.

North to Alaska   1960     3 stars    N/R, 122 min.
Genre: Comedy / Western / Romance
Director: Henry Hathaway  
Cast: John Wayne, Stewart Granger, Fabian, Ernie Kovacs, Capucine, Mickey Shaughnessy, Karl Swenson, Joe Sawyer, Kathleen Freeman, John Qualen, Stanley Adams, Frank Faylen, Kermit Maynard, Roy Jenson, Alan Carney

  After Sam (John Wayne) and George (Stewart Granger) strike gold in Alaska, Sam goes to Seattle to bring back George's fiancee but finds that she has married someone else. Sam heads for a saloon and meets French dancer Michelle (Capucine). He invites her to join him on the trek back to Alaska as a replacement for George's fiancee. Michelle agrees to the plan, and all goes well–until Sam falls in love with Michelle. Other problems rise to the fore with George's young brother Billy (Fabian) who is smitten with Michelle, but she resists his advances. Meanwhile, con-man Frankie Cannon (Ernie Kovacs) plots to convince Michelle to help him steal George and Sam's gold claim. By story's end, Sam, George, Billy, and Michelle join forces to protect the gold, and Sam and Michelle discover their love for each other.
